Masculine vs. Feminine Energy: What We Miss When We Dismiss It
So this past week I’ve done a bit of a deep dive into the different duel energies. Before we jump in, I have to note that the terms do feel outdated. They can sound like the kind of binary thinking we’re trying to move away from: strong vs. soft, doing vs. feeling, thinking vs. being. But for lack of better terms, let’s dive into it.
The concept itself came up a few days ago when I told my therapist how much I want to come back into my feminine energy. She asked me what I meant by that and I couldn’t put it fully into words. After a quick google search, here’s what I came across:
Masculine energy: goal-oriented, logical, analytical, and controlling/directive.
Feminine energy: receptive/allowing, soft, magnetic, sensual, flowing, and embodied.
When I read that, I felt it. I saw myself reflected in the masculine column—not because of identity or gender, but because of how I’ve been functioning lately. I’ve been moving from one goal to the next, organizing, analyzing, planning, fixing. Directing my life rather than allowing it. And while that energy has helped me tackle my to do lists, it’s also left me feeling… disconnected.
Life has been moving fast for all of us and I know I can’t be the only one experiencing this. And I’m realizing I don’t want to just keep up.
Here are a few things I’m trying so that I can rest more in my feminine energy:
